Skills & Requirements

Must-have

  • Bachelor's degree in Engineering
  • Two years manufacturing or defect engineering experience
  • Expertise in APQP and PPAP processes
  • Proficiency in GD&T and statistical quality control
  • Experience with IATF 16949 standards
  • Ability to conduct onsite supplier reviews

Nice-to-have

  • Strong project management skills using Microsoft Project
  • Experience with EV and ICE component launches
  • Willingness to travel up to 50% domestically and internationally
  • Technical assistance workshop facilitation skills

Key Requirements

  • Bachelor's degree in Engineering Management, Mechanical, Automotive, Industrial, or Electrical Engineering
  • Two years of experience as a Manufacturing Engineer or Defect Engineer
  • One year of experience investigating quality problems using 5 why/8D methodology
  • Knowledge of Data Analysis and Constraint management
